HINTS & TIPS FOR USING YOUR Ninja

MASTER PREP

• The chopping blades can be used for chopping meat,
fish, vegetables, cheese etc.
• For mincing, chopping and pureeing, increase the
length of pulses.
• For coarse chopping, use short, quick pulses and
monitor food texture.
• Pre-cut larger pieces to make them fit into the Master
Prep
. When chopping hard foods (e.g. meat, cheese)
®
cut into 1-inch cubes.
